Preset Passband Characteristics

The frequently-used filter settings (high cutoff, low cutoff and
WIDTH/SHIFT) can be preset according to the style in which this
transceiver is used.
1 Press and hold [IF FIL] to display the RX Filter
screen.
.
2 Press [IF FIL] or F2 [FILTER] to select an RX filter.
3 Press F6 [FIL SET].
The current filter settings (high cutoff, low cutoff and WIDTH/
SHIFT) are stored as the preset values.
• When preset values are applied, the values will be
highlighted in the display for approximately 0.5 seconds.
• Pressing F7 [FIL CLR] restores the passband width
changed using the [HI/SHIFT] and [LO/WIDTH] controls to
the preset value.
4 Press and hold F [IF FIL] or press [ESC] to end the
process.

Audio Peak Filter in the CW Mode

During reception in the CW mode, if the signal intelligibility
deteriorates due to noise or other reasons, allowing the RX signal
to pass through the bandwidth with the pitch frequency as the
center frequency helps to improve the intelligibility of the RX signal.

Turning ON/OFF Audio Peak Filter

1 Select CW mode.
2 Press F [APF].
• Pressing F [APF] each time toggles the audio peak filter of
the selected band between ON and OFF.
• When audio peak filter is on, "ON" is displayed on the key
guide. "OFF" is displayed when the audio peak filter is turned
off.

Switching the Passband Characteristics

3 types frequency passbands are available for selection for the
audio peak filter.
1 Select CW mode.
2 Press and hold F [APF] to display the audio peak
filter (APF) screen.
.
3 Press F2[
]/ F3[
Wide (320Hz)/ Medium (160Hz) (default)/
Setting Value
Narrow (80Hz)
4 Press and hold F [APF] or press [ESC] to end the
process.

Shifting the Passband Width

Shifting the passband width of the audio peak filter helps to avoid
interference with nearby frequencies.
1 Select CW mode.
2 Press and hold F [APF] to display the audio peak
filter (APF) screen.
.
3 Press F2[
]/ F3[
width to be shifted.
4 Press F4[
SHIFT] or F5[SHIFT
[MULTI/CH] control to shift the passband width.
Setting Value
-200 to 0 (default) to +200 [Hz] (5-step)
• The shift amount of the passband width is ±200 Hz with the
pitch frequency as the center frequency.
• The selected passband width for the audio peak filter shifts
from the pitch frequency toward a higher or lower bandwidth.
5 Press and hold F [APF] or press [ESC] to end the
process.
